The stage play adaptation of Makoto Shinkai’s anime film, “The Garden of Words,” revealed the main image for the upcoming concert in Tokyo on August 23, 2023.
The image features Kurumu Okamiya, who plays Takao Akizuki, and Mitsuki Tanimura, who plays Yukari Yukino.
Title “Stage: ‘Garden of words’,” is a collaborative project between British and Japanese production companies, directed by Alexandra Rutter.
The stage play performance in Tokyo will be held at the Steller Ball in Tokyo and is scheduled to open on November 9, 2023.
Furthermore, photos of the London performance of the stage play The Garden of Words, which opens on August 10, and Alexandra Rutter’s comments have been revealed.

Garden of words is a 2013 Japanese anime television series written, directed and edited by Makoto, Shinkai, animated by CoMix Wave Films and distributed by Toho.
The film stars Miyu Irino and Kana Hanazawa, and features music by Daisuke Kashiwa. The theme song, “Rain”, was originally written and performed by Senri Oe in 1988, but was remade for the film and sung by Motohiro Hata.
The film was adapted into a manga, with illustrations by Midori Motohashi, and later a novel by Shinkai, both in the same year as the film.
